METHOD(plugin_t, get_features, int,
private_gmp_plugin_t *this, plugin_feature_t *features[])
{
static plugin_feature_t f[] = {
/* DH groups */
PLUGIN_REGISTER(DH, gmp_diffie_hellman_create),
PLUGIN_PROVIDE(DH, MODP_2048_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_2048_224),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_2048_256),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_1536_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_3072_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_4096_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_6144_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_8192_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_1024_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_1024_160),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_PROVIDE(DH, MODP_768_BIT),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
PLUGIN_REGISTER(DH, gmp_diffie_hellman_create_custom),
PLUGIN_PROVIDE(DH, MODP_CUSTOM),
PLUGIN_DEPENDS(RNG, RNG_STRONG),
/* private/public keys */
PLUGIN_REGISTER(PRIVKEY, gmp_rsa_private_key_load, TRUE),
PLUGIN_PROVIDE(PRIVKEY, KEY_RSA),
PLUGIN_REGISTER(PRIVKEY_GEN, gmp_rsa_private_key_gen, FALSE),
PLUGIN_PROVIDE(PRIVKEY_GEN, KEY_RSA),
PLUGIN_DEPENDS(RNG, RNG_TRUE),
PLUGIN_REGISTER(PUBKEY, gmp_rsa_public_key_load, TRUE),
PLUGIN_PROVIDE(PUBKEY, KEY_RSA),
/* signature schemes, private */
PLUGIN_PROVIDE(PRIVKEY_SIGN, SIGN_RSA_EMSA_PKCS1_NULL),
PLUGIN_PROVIDE(PRIVKEY_SIGN, SIGN_RSA_EMSA_PKCS1_SHA1),
PLUGIN_DEPENDS(HASHER, HASH_SHA1),
PLUGIN_PROVIDE(PRIVKEY_SIGN, SIGN_RSA_EMSA_PKCS1_SHA224),
PLUGIN_DEPENDS(HASHER, HASH_SHA224),
PLUGIN_PROVIDE(PRIVKEY_SIGN, SIGN_RSA_EMSA_PKCS1_SHA256),
PLUGIN_DEPENDS(HASHER, HASH_SHA256),
PLUGIN_PROVIDE(PRIVKEY_SIGN, SIGN_RSA_EMSA_PKCS1_SHA384),
PLUGIN_DEPENDS(HASHER, HASH_SHA384),
PLUGIN_PROVIDE(PRIVKEY_SIGN, SIGN_RSA_EMSA_PKCS1_SHA512),
PLUGIN_DEPENDS(HASHER, HASH_SHA512),
PLUGIN_PROVIDE(PRIVKEY_SIGN, SIGN_RSA_EMSA_PKCS1_MD5),
PLUGIN_DEPENDS(HASHER, HASH_MD5),
/* signature verification schemes */
PLUGIN_PROVIDE(PUBKEY_VERIFY, SIGN_RSA_EMSA_PKCS1_NULL),
PLUGIN_PROVIDE(PUBKEY_VERIFY, SIGN_RSA_EMSA_PKCS1_SHA1),
PLUGIN_DEPENDS(HASHER, HASH_SHA1),
PLUGIN_PROVIDE(PUBKEY_VERIFY, SIGN_RSA_EMSA_PKCS1_SHA224),
PLUGIN_DEPENDS(HASHER, HASH_SHA224),
PLUGIN_PROVIDE(PUBKEY_VERIFY, SIGN_RSA_EMSA_PKCS1_SHA256),
PLUGIN_DEPENDS(HASHER, HASH_SHA256),
PLUGIN_PROVIDE(PUBKEY_VERIFY, SIGN_RSA_EMSA_PKCS1_SHA384),
PLUGIN_DEPENDS(HASHER, HASH_SHA384),
PLUGIN_PROVIDE(PUBKEY_VERIFY, SIGN_RSA_EMSA_PKCS1_SHA512),
PLUGIN_DEPENDS(HASHER, HASH_SHA512),
PLUGIN_PROVIDE(PUBKEY_VERIFY, SIGN_RSA_EMSA_PKCS1_MD5),
PLUGIN_DEPENDS(HASHER, HASH_MD5),
/* en-/decryption schemes */
PLUGIN_PROVIDE(PRIVKEY_DECRYPT, ENCRYPT_RSA_PKCS1),
PLUGIN_PROVIDE(PUBKEY_ENCRYPT, ENCRYPT_RSA_PKCS1),
PLUGIN_DEPENDS(RNG, RNG_WEAK),
};
*features = f;
return countof(f);
}
